Understanding Retail Loss

Retail loss can take on various forms, including shoplifting, employee theft, and administrative errors.

Retail Crime and External Theft: Shoplifting, a prevalent form of retail loss, occurs when individuals steal merchandise from stores. This contributes significantly to retail inventory shrinkage, which refers to the loss of inventory due to various factors such as retail theft, damage, and administrative errors.

Internal Loss and Employee Theft: Employee theft poses a significant threat to businesses, as it involves employees stealing merchandise, misusing returns, or pilfering cash from the register. This type of loss can be particularly damaging as it often goes undetected for extended periods.

Fraud: Fraudulent activities, such as counterfeit currency or credit card scams, can result in substantial financial losses for retailers. Fraudulent returns, fake discounts, and identity theft are also common forms of fraud that can impact businesses.

Inventory Management Issues: Administrative errors, cybersecurity breaches, or mistakes from suppliers can lead to inventory discrepancies and losses. Poor inventory management practices, such as inaccurate record-keeping or inadequate security measures, can exacerbate these issues and increase the risk of loss.

The Cost of Doing Nothing

Neglecting retail loss prevention strategy can have severe financial repercussions for businesses. According to a report by the National Retail Federation (NRF), U.S. retailers lost $61.7 billion to theft and fraud in 2019 alone. These losses can have a significant impact on a company’s bottom line, affecting profitability, cash flow, and overall viability.

Five Tips for Retail Loss Prevention

  1. Employee Training and Awareness: Investing in employee training programs can significantly impact inventory loss and profit loss. By educating staff about common theft tactics, emphasizing the importance of security protocols, and providing ongoing support and reinforcement, businesses can empower employees to play an active role in preventing losses.
  2. Implementing Robust Inventory Management Systems: Accurate inventory tracking is essential for identifying and addressing loss issues promptly. Leveraging technology for real-time inventory management can enhance efficiency and minimize discrepancies. By implementing robust inventory management systems, businesses can improve visibility into their inventory levels, identify potential issues more quickly, and take proactive steps to mitigate losses.
  3. Secure Store Layout and Design: The layout and design of a retail store can have a significant impact on its susceptibility to theft and loss. Strategic placement of merchandise, surveillance cameras, and effective store design can deter theft and enhance security. By optimizing the store layout to minimize blind spots, maximize visibility, and create a welcoming and secure environment for customers and employees, businesses can reduce the risk of loss and improve overall safety and security.
  4. Regular Audits and Performance Evaluations: Conducting routine internal and external audits enables businesses to identify vulnerabilities and measure the effectiveness of loss prevention measures. By establishing a regular schedule for audits and performance evaluations, businesses can ensure that their security protocols are up to date, identify areas for improvement, and take proactive steps to mitigate potential risks.
  5. Embracing Technology: Video surveillance and smart detection devices offer advanced security solutions for retailers. High-quality surveillance cameras deter theft, provide valuable evidence for investigations, and enable real-time monitoring of store activities. Smart detection devices, such as motion sensors and RFID tags, complement video surveillance systems by enhancing security and reducing false alarms. By embracing technology and investing in state-of-the-art security devices, businesses can improve their ability to detect, deter, and respond to potential security threats.
